在ZooKeeper中,事务是通过分布式原子性操作(Atomicity)实现的。ZooKeeper提供了一种称为“multi”操作的方式,允许客户端将多个操作打包成一个事务,然后一次...
Spark防止内存溢出的方法包括: 调整内存分配:可以通过调整Spark的executor内存大小、driver内存大小以及每个任务的内存分配来防止内存溢出。可以通过配置spark...
要实现Hadoop的读写性能测试,可以按照以下步骤进行: 准备测试环境:首先需要搭建一个Hadoop集群,包括Master节点和多个Slave节点。可以使用现有的Hadoop分布式...
在Hive中,可以使用TIMESTAMPDIFF函数来计算两个时间戳之间的分钟差。具体语法如下: SELECT TIMESTAMPDIFF(MINUTE, start_timesta...
要在Storm中实现流式数据处理,可以按照以下步骤进行: 定义数据处理拓扑:首先定义一个拓扑,即数据处理的整体结构。拓扑由多个组件组成,每个组件负责处理一部分数据。可以使用Java...
要收集特定类型的日志,您可以使用Flume的过滤器(Interceptor)功能来过滤出特定的日志条目。以下是一个示例配置文件,用于收集特定类型的日志: # 定义Agent名称 ag...
有几种方法可以清空数据库中所有表的数据: 使用TRUNCATE TABLE语句清空所有表的数据,例如: TRUNCATE TABLE table1; TRUNCATE TABLE t...
可以通过HBase的Shell命令来查询表是否存在。具体操作步骤如下: 打开HBase的Shell命令行界面,可以通过运行以下命令打开Shell: hbase shell 在She...
要查看Hadoop下的目录,可以使用Hadoop的命令行工具或者Hadoop的web界面。 通过命令行查看目录: 使用以下命令可以查看Hadoop文件系统中的目录: hadoop f...
定义问题: Brainstorm框架可以帮助团队清晰地定义复杂问题,并确定问题的关键因素和挑战。 生成创意: Brainstorm框架可以激发团队成员的创意和想法,让他们从不同...
Brainstorming 是一种常用的创新工具,旨在通过集体讨论和思维碰撞来产生新的想法和解决问题。创新管理则是指组织在实践中如何管理创新活动和推动创新发展的一系列方法和策略。 B...
定义目标市场:使用Brainstorm框架来确定目标市场的关键特征,如年龄、性别、地理位置等,以便更好地了解目标客户群体。 竞争分析:利用Brainstorm框架来比较竞争对手...
要查看dmp文件的内容,您可以使用Oracle提供的工具exp和imp。首先,使用exp工具将dmp文件导出到一个文本文件中,然后使用文本编辑器或其他工具打开这个文本文件,即可查看其...
在Hive中修改字段名可以使用ALTER TABLE语句,具体步骤如下: 查看表结构:首先使用DESCRIBE命令查看表的结构,找到需要修改的字段名。 DESCRIBE table_...
要删除数据库中的触发器,您可以使用DROP TRIGGER语句。以下是一个示例: DROP TRIGGER trigger_name; 请将"trigger_name"替换为要删除...